You can create and manage your Financial Peace University (FPU) classes directly from your Impact Dashboard - including assigning or updating the class Coordinator.
This guide walks you through:
- Creating a new class
- Assigning a Coordinator
- Changing a Coordinator later
Who can do this?
Only users with the right Impact Dashboard permissions can create classes and manage Coordinators. This usually includes the organization’s admin or the person managing the class inside the Impact Dashboard.
Create a Class
Steps:
- Go to the My Classes tab in your Impact Dashboard
- Click Create a Class (top right of the page)
- Enter the required class details:
- Dates and times
- Class format (in-person or virtual)
- Any additional settings
- Complete the setup
By default, the person creating the class will be listed as the Coordinator until you change it.
Assign or Change a Coordinator
You can update the coordinator at any time.
Steps:
- Go to the My Classes tab in your Impact Dashboard
- Select the class you want to update
- Open the Overview tab
- Click Change Coordinator
- Enter the new coordinator's email address
- Click Invite Coordinator to save
What happens next:
- If they already have an account associated with Ramsey Solutions, they'll be assigned immediately
- If not, they'll receive an email invite to create their account
- They'll have 5 days to complete setup before the link expires. If the link expires, they can still activate their account by going to financialpeace.com and resetting their password. Once they reset their password, they will automatically be assigned as a coordinator for the class.
Remove a Co-Coordinator
You can update the Coordinator at any time. There are two ways to remove a Co-Coordinator from a class.
Option 1: Co-Coordinator card
Steps:
- Go to the My Classes tab in your Impact Dashboard
- Select the class you want to update
- Open the Overview tab
- Find the Co-Coordinator card
- Choose the option to remove them
- Confirm the change
Option 2: Three-dot menu (...) on the roster
- Go to the My Classes tab in your Impact Dashboard
- Select the class you want to update
- Open the roster
- Find the person you want to update
- Click the 3-dot menu next to their name
- Choose the option to remove their Co-Coordinator access
- Confirm the change
What the removed person loses access to
When someone is removed as a Co-Coordinator, they lose Co-Coordinator access for that class. This means they can no longer help manage the class, class details, class members, or other Coordinator-level tools tied to that class.
Do they keep class member access?
Yes. Removing someone as a Co-Coordinator does not automatically remove them as a class member. They can still access the class as a member unless they are also removed from the roster.
Can this be reversed?
Yes, but it depends on what you need to restore.
If they are still a class member, you can promote them back to Co-Coordinator from the roster.
If they are no longer connected to the class, you’ll need to invite them again.
Helpful Tips
Use the correct email
Always confirm the Coordinator's preferred email before sending the invite to avoid login issues later.
You can change Coordinators at any time.
There's no limit - you can update this as roles change or classes shift.
"Coordinator Pending" status
Until the new Coordinator accepts the invite, they will show as pending in the system.
